Order No. 08/Dated: 14th October 2022
The petitioners have challenged the judgment dated 14 th June 2016 passed in Criminal Appeal No. 24 of 2016.
The appellate Court has set aside the judgment of conviction of the petitioners in G.R. Case No. 532 of 2009 which led to T.R No. 27 of 2016 and remitted the matter back to the trial Court for a trial afresh.
Mr. Nishant Kr. Roy, the learned counsel for the petitioners informs the Court that during pendency of the present criminal revision petition trial in T.R No. 27 of 2016 has concluded and the petitioners have been convicted.
In view of the aforesaid development, the learned counsel for the petitioners submits that the present criminal revision petition has been rendered infructuous.
Accordingly, Criminal Revision No. 1233 of 2016 is disposed of having been rendered infructuous.
